By Senators Harbin of the 16th, Albers of the 56th, Watson of the 1st, Thompson of the 14th, Brass of the 28th and others:
A BILL to be entitled an Act to amend Article 1 of Chapter 2 of Title 40 of the Official Code of Georgia Annotated, relating to registration and licensing of motor vehicles generally, so as to permit the owner or operator of a vehicle which has a valid number license plate without the required revalidation decal affixed to the plate to retain custody of the vehicle under certain conditions; to repeal conflicting laws; and for other purposes.
